Bryan Singer agrees to pay $150000 to settle sexual assault allegation involving a minor
Bryan Singer denies knowing the complainant, and attending a yacht party in Seattle where the alleged incident took place


Bryan Singer. The Associated Press[/caption]The creditors' attorney Rory C Livesey, stated that his party would receive slightly less than $61,000. As per Livesey, the debt mostly involved student loans. He also mentioned that there was no certain evidence that Singer was ever present at a party on the yacht, something which the filmmaker also denies attending.Their litigation will also resolve the complainant's litigation against Singer.Following allegations against Singer, Millennium Films put their comic book adaptation of Red Sonja (which would see Singer as director) on hold in February this year. The filmmaker was also removed from Oscar-winning film Bohemian Rhapsody.Singer has been accused of sexual misconduct on four other accounts.
